Really interesting subject, actually. I borrowed a CD from someone, the artist being "Michael Mantra", the album called "Sonic Altar".&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;It was a sort of background noise feel to it with sounds of the sea, rainfall, there was a section with a thunderstorm, and all throughout was a sort of chanting (I think that the voices were used to create the beat frequency).&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Anyway, I'll put a bit of blurb up here followed by a link to the Wiki article. Worth a read if you're interested in how the brain works.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;-------------------------&lt;br /&gt;Perceived human hearing is limited to the range of frequencies from 20 Hz to 20,000 Hz, though Infrasound - sound below 20Hz - still have scientifically observable effects on humans, however, it is not readily audible, especially at low volume levels.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;When the perceived beat frequency corresponds to the delta, theta, alpha, beta, or gamma range of brainwave frequencies, the brainwaves entrain to or move towards the beat frequency.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;For example, if a 315 Hz sine wave is played into the right ear and a 325 Hz one into the left ear, the brain is entrained towards the beat frequency (10 Hz, in the alpha range). Since alpha range is associated with relaxation, this has a relaxing effect or if in the beta range, more alertness. An experiment with binaural sound stimulation using beat frequencies in the Beta range on some participants and Delta/Theta range in other participants, found better vigilance performance and mood in those on the awake alert state of Beta range stimulation.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Binaural beat stimulation has been used fairly extensively to induce a variety of states of consciousness, there has been some work done in regards to the effects of these stimuli on relaxation, focus, attention, and states of consciousness. Studies have shown that with repeated training to close frequency sounds that a plastic reorganization of the brain occurs for the trained frequencies and is capable of asymmetric hemispheric balancing.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;{{Why the hell is it so bloody hard to insert a table into this sodding blog?!?}}&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;table border="1"&gt;&lt;tbody&gt;&lt;tr&gt;&lt;th&gt;&lt;b&gt;Frequency Range&lt;/b&gt;&lt;/th&gt;&lt;th&gt;&lt;b&gt;Name&lt;/b&gt;&lt;/th&gt;&lt;th&gt;&lt;b&gt;Usually associated with:&lt;/b&gt;&lt;/th&gt;&lt;/tr&gt;&lt;tr&gt;&lt;td&gt;&amp;#62 40 Hz&lt;/td&gt;&lt;td&gt;Gamma waves&lt;/td&gt;&lt;td&gt;Higher mental activity, including perception, problem solving, fear and consciousness&lt;/td&gt;&lt;/tr&gt;&lt;tr&gt;&lt;td&gt;13-40 Hz&lt;/td&gt;&lt;td&gt;Beta waves&lt;/td&gt;&lt;td&gt;Active, busy or anxious thinking and active concentration, arousal, cognition&lt;/td&gt;&lt;/tr&gt;&lt;tr&gt;&lt;td&gt;7-13 Hz&lt;/td&gt;&lt;td&gt;Alpha waves&lt;/td&gt;&lt;td&gt;Relaxation (while awake), pre-sleep and pre-wake drowsiness&lt;/td&gt;&lt;/tr&gt;&lt;tr&gt;&lt;td&gt;4-7 Hz&lt;/td&gt;&lt;td&gt;Theta waves&lt;/td&gt;&lt;td&gt;Dreams, deep meditation, REM sleep&lt;/td&gt;&lt;/tr&gt;&lt;tr&gt;&lt;td&gt;&amp;#60 4 Hz&lt;/td&gt;&lt;td&gt;Delta waves&lt;/td&gt;&lt;td&gt;Deep dreamless sleep, loss of body awareness&lt;/td&gt;&lt;/tr&gt;&lt;/tbody&gt;&lt;/table&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;p&gt;{{it took me over half an hour to try and insert this sodding table. &lt;strong&gt;NOTE FOR PEOPLE WHO WANT TO PUT HTML TABLES INTO THEIR BLOGS: Make sure the code for your table has NO LINE BREAKS in them (in notepad with Word Wrap off, should be one long line of coding)&lt;/strong&gt;}}&lt;/p&gt;&lt;div class="blogger-post-footer"&gt;&lt;img width='1' height='1' src='https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/tracker/5694330189426126144-8699814290633942651?l=pansreturn.blogspot.com' alt='' /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;</content><link rel='replies'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://pansreturn.blogspot.com/feeds/8699814290633942651/comments/default' title='Post Comments'/><link rel='replies' type='text/html' href='http://www.blogger.com/comment.g?blogID=5694330189426126144&amp;postID=8699814290633942651' title='0 Comments'/><link rel='edit'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/5694330189426126144/posts/default/8699814290633942651'/><link rel='self'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/5694330189426126144/posts/default/8699814290633942651'/><link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='http://pansreturn.blogspot.com/2008/09/binaural-beats.html' title='Binaural Beats'/><author><name>Pan</name><uri>http://www.blogger.com/profile/02491760378380735757</uri><email>noreply@blogger.com</email><gd:image rel='http://schemas.google.com/g/2005#thumbnail' width='32' height='32' src='http://bp2.blogger.com/_ZjCpkMcaGkI/R1aVXS3VP2I/AAAAAAAAAA4/BtFa3cdvDV0/S220/pan5.jpg'/></author><thr:total>0</thr:total></entry><entry><id>t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-5694330189426126144.post-9221504080198027657</id><published>2008-09-19T15:52:00.004+01:00</published><updated>2008-09-19T15:54:51.962+01:00</updated><title type='text'>Man flu</title><content type='html'>I've got a cold...&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Been fucking ages since I've had a cold...&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Can't actually remember the last time I had a cold... Hopefully some of you may find it useful at some point...&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Pan&lt;br /&gt;&lt;!-- google_ad_section_end --&gt;&lt;/strong&gt;        &lt;hr style="color: rgb(153, 153, 153);" size="1"&gt;    &lt;!-- / icon and title --&gt;         &lt;!-- message --&gt;   &lt;div style="color: rgb(153, 153, 153);" id="post_message_4246"&gt;&lt;!-- google_ad_section_start --&gt;&lt;i&gt;&lt;br /&gt;"When a computer is first turned on, or rebooted, its BIOS performs a power-on self test (POST) to test the system's hardware, checking to make sure that all of the system's hardware components are working properly. Under normal circumstances, the POST will display an error message; however, if the BIOS detects an error before it can access the video card, or if there is a problem with the video card, it will produce a series of beeps, and the pattern of the beeps indicates what kind of problem the BIOS has detected."&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Here a few Beep codes are listed. Mainly for AMD motherboards, but also applicable to Intel systems too.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/i&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;  &lt;b&gt;AMI Beep Codes&lt;/b&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t; 1 beep - DRAM refresh failure. There is a problem in the system memory or the motherboard.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t; 2 beeps  Memory parity error. The parity circuit is not working properly.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t; 3 beeps - Base 64K RAM failure. There is a problem with the first 64K of system memory.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;4 beeps - System timer not operational. There is problem with the timer(s) that control functions on the motherboard.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t; 5 beeps - Processor failure. The system CPU has failed.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t; 6 beeps - Gate A20/keyboard controller failure. The keyboard IC controller has failed, preventing gate A20 from switching the processor to protect mode.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;  7 beeps - Virtual mode exception error.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t; 8 beeps - Video memory error. The BIOS cannot write to the frame buffer memory on the video card.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t; 9 beeps - ROM checksum error. The BIOS ROM chip on the motherboard is likely faulty.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t; 10 beeps - CMOS checksum error. Something on the motherboard is causing an error when trying to interact with the CMOS.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t; 11 beeps - Bad cache memory. An error in the level 2 cache memory.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;  1 long beep, 2 short - Failure in the video system.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t; 1 long beep, 3 short - A failure has been detected in memory above 64K.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t; 1 long beep, 8 short - Display test failure.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t; Continuous beeping - A problem with the memory or video&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;   &lt;b&gt;Phoenix Beep Codes&lt;/b&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;i&gt;Phoenix uses sequences of beeps to indicate problems.
